(b) Additional Rent on Account of Increases in Operating Expenses. In ------------------------------------------------------------- addition to Base Rent, Lessee shall pay to Lessor as additional rent with respect to each successive calendar year of the term of this Lease subsequent to the Base Year (including any extended term hereof) for Operating Expenses increases as specified in the Basic Lease Information Lessee's percentage share of the total dollar increase, if any, in Operating Expenses paid or incurred by Lessor in such subsequent calendar year over the Base Year Operating Expenses. For purposes hereof, "Operating Expenses" shall mean (i) all direct and indirect costs of management, operation and maintenance of the Building (including rentable areas occupied by 1 Lessor) and including, without limiting the foregoing: wages, salaries, employee benefits, and payroll burden of personnel directly engaged in management, operation and maintenance of the Building, power, heat, light, air conditioning, gas, water, garbage, sewage and waste disposal and other utilities, equipment, tools, materials and supplies, maintenance and repairs, insurance, license, permit and inspection fees, janitorial services, maintenance contracts and general services, and depreciation on personal property, and (ii) the cost of any capital improvements made to the Building by Lessor after the Base Year that reduce Operating Expenses or that reduce or conserve the amount of utilities consumed (e.g., electricity, gas or other fuels), or made to the Building by Lessor after the date of this Lease that are required under any governmental law or regulation that was not applicable to the Building at the time this Lease was entered into, such cost or allocable portion thereof to be amortized over such reasonable period as Lessor shall determine together with interest on the unamortized balance at the rate of 10 percent per year or such higher rate as may have been paid by Lessor on funds borrowed for the purpose of constructing such capital improvements; provided, however, that Operating Expenses shall not include Property Taxes, depreciation on the Building other than depreciation on personal property, costs of tenants' improvements, interest and capital items other than those referred to in clause (ii) above. Actual Operating Expenses for both the Base Year and each subsequent year of the term of this Lease shall be adjusted to equal Lessor's reasonable estimate of Operating Expenses had the total rentable area of the Building been occupied for both years. The determination of the costs of management, operation, and maintenance of the Building and the costs of the capital improvements referred to in clause (ii) above shall be in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les consistently applied. (c) Additional Rent on Account of Increases in Property Taxes. In --------------------------------------------------------- addition to Base Rent, Lessee shall pay to Lessor as additional rent with respect to each successive calendar year of the term of this Lease subsequent to the Base Year for Property Taxes increases as specified in the Basic Lease Information Lessee's percentage share (as specified in the Basic Lease Information) of the total dollar increase, if any, in Property Taxes paid or incurred by Lessor in such subsequent calendar year over the Base Year Property Taxes; provided that Lessee's obligation on account of such Property Taxes increase is subject to the limitation set forth in Sections 3(b) and 38(c) hereof. For purposes hereof, "Property Taxes" shall mean all real property taxes, assessments (general or special), property tax reassessments caused by a change in ownership of the Building or the Premises and all other taxes (including any tax levied wholly or partly in lieu thereof) levied against the Building (or this Lease, the occupancy of Lessee, the sums payable by Lessee hereunder, or in any manner relative to the subject matter hereof), excluding only taxes covered by Section 6 hereof and federal and California income and death taxes imposed with respect to Lessor. For purposes hereof, "taxes" is meant to be interpreted in its most comprehensive sense and to include any impost, levy or the like levied by any governmental jurisdiction; and without limiting the generality of the foregoing, "taxes" shall include any tax, fee, excise, levy or other impost imposed by the United States, the State of California or any political subdivision of the State (including any county, city, city and county, public corporation, district or any other political entity or public corporation thereof), however described (including any so- called value-added tax) as a direct substitution in whole or in part for, or in addition to, real property taxes and assessments. 2 (d) Procedure. The additional rent provided under paragraphs (b) and --------- (c) above shall be made in accordance with the following procedures: (i) As soon as is practicable following the end of the Base Year and each respective calendar year referred to in paragraphs (b) and (c) above occurring during the term of this Lease subsequent to the Base Year, Lessor shall give Lessee written notice of its estimate of any increase amounts payable under paragraphs (b) and/or (c) above for such subsequent calendar year of the Lease. On or before the first day of the calendar month next succeeding such notice, Lessee shall pay to Lessor an amount equal to such estimated amounts multiplied by a fraction, the numerator of which is the number of months of such subsequent calendar year of the Lease which have elapsed and the denominator of which is 12; on or before the first day of each calendar month thereafter occurring during such subsequent calendar year, Lessee shall pay to Lessor 1/12 of such estimated amounts. If for any reason such notice is not given as provided above, Lessee shall continue to pay on the basis of the then applicable rental until the month after such notice is given. If at any time or times it appears to Lessor that the increased amounts payable under paragraphs (b) and/or (c) above for such subsequent calendar year will vary from its estimate by more than 10 percent, Lessor shall, by notice to Lessee, revise its estimate for such year, and subsequent payments by Lessee for such year shall be based upon such revised estimate. (ii) Within 90 days after the close of each Base Year and each respective calendar year during the term of this Lease subsequent to the Base Year (or as soon after such 90-day period as practicable), Lessor shall deliver to Lessee a statement of the adjustments to be made pursuant to paragraphs (b) and/or (c) above for such calendar year prepared according to generally acceptable accounting principles, and such statement shall be final and binding upon Lessor and Lessee. If on the basis of such statement Lessee owes an amount that is less than the estimated payments for such year previously made by Lessee, Lessor shall refund such excess to Lessee. If on the basis of the statement Lessee owes an amount that is more than the estimated payments for such year previously made by Lessee, Lessee shall pay the deficiency to Lessor within 30 days after delivery of the statement. (iii) If this Lease shall terminate on a day other than the last day of a full year of the term of this Lease, the amount of adjustment to be made pursuant to paragraphs (b) and/or (c) above that is applicable to the calendar year in which such termination occurs shall be prorated on the basis that the number of days from the commencement of such year to and including the termination date bears to 365. The termination of this Lease shall not affect the obligations of Lessor and Lessee pursuant to subparagraph (ii) of this paragraph (d) to be performed after such termination. Lessee and Lessee's auditors shall have the right upon reasonable notice to inspect Lessor's books and records, at Lessor's office, showing the amounts alleged to be payable by Lessee as additional rent. If Lessee's auditors conclude that Lessor has overcharged (by more than three percent (3%) of all additional rent) for any additional rent, Lessor shall promptly refund to Lessee the amount of such overcharge, plus Lessee's out-of-pocket costs (including auditing costs) incurred in connection with such inspection and the determination of such 3 overcharge. If no overcharge (by more than three percent) is determined, Lessee is responsible for out-of pocket costs, including auditing costs. (e) Rental Commencement. (f) No Deduction or Offset; Interest. All rental and all other sums -------------------------------- due and payable by Lessee to Lessor under any of the provisions of this Lease shall be paid to Lessor, without abatement, deduction, offset, prior notice or demand, in lawful money of the United States at Lessor's address for notices or to such other person or at such other place as Lessor, from time to time, may designate in writing. If not paid within 10 days following the date when due, all rental and any and all other sums payable by Lessee to Lessor under any of the provisions of this Lease shall bear interest from the date due until paid at the rate of 10% per annum. Lessee acknowledges that late payment by Lessee to Lessor of rental or such sums will cause Lessor to incur costs not contemplated by this Lease, the exact amount of such costs being extremely difficult and impracticable to fix. Such costs include, without limitation, processing and accounting charges, and late charges that may be imposed on Lessor by the terms of any encumbrance and note secured by and encumbrance covering the Building and/or the Premises. Therefore, if any installment of rental or other sum due and payable by Lessee to Lessor is not paid to and received by Lessor within 10 days following the date when due, Lessee shall pay to Lessor an additional sum of 5 percent of the overdue amount as a late charge. The parties agree that this late charge represents a fair and reasonable estimate of the costs that Lessor will incur by reason of late payment by Lessee. Acceptance of any late charge shall not constitute a waiver of Lessee's default on the overdue amount, or prevent Lessor from exercising any of the other rights and remedies available to Lessor. 4. Destruction or Damage. --------------------- (a) Damage. If the Premises and/or the portion of the Building ------ necessary for Lessee's occupancy are damaged by fire, earthquake, act of God, the elements, or other casualty, Lessor shall forthwith repair the same, subject to the provisions of this Section hereinafter set forth, if such repairs, in Lessor's opinion, can be made within 90 days following the issuance of any building permit required by relevant governmental authority (the "Rebuilding Period"). This Lease shall remain in full force and effect except that, if such damage is not the result of the negligence or willful misconduct of Lessee or Lessee's employees or invitees, a proportional abatement of rental (based upon square footage) shall be allowed Lessee for such part of the Premises as shall be rendered unusable by Lessee in the conduct of its business during the time such part is so unusable. Lessor's determination that such repair may be made within the Rebuilding Period shall not obligate Lessor to complete the same within such period. Notwithstanding anything in this Paragraph 10 to the contrary, if the Premises have been rendered inaccessible or untenantable by the damage and the Premises cannot be repaired to the condition that the Premises were in prior to the damage within 180 days after the date on which the damage has occurred, Lessee may, provided Lessee is not then in default under this Lease, by written notice to Lessor within 30 days after the damage, elect to terminate this Lease as of the date of damage. If there has been no termination of this Lease, such repairs and restoration shall be made. A full destruction of the Building as determined by Lessor will automatically terminate this Lease as of the date of destruction. Upon any termination of this Lease under any provisions of this Section, the parties will be released from any further obligations hereunder except for any obligations which may have accrued prior to the damage or destruction. (b) Repair. If such repairs, in Lessor's opinion, cannot be made ------ within the Rebuilding Period, Lessor may elect, upon notice to Lessee within 30 days after the date of such fire or other casualty: (i) to repair or restore such damage, in which event this Lease shall continue in full force and effect (except that the rent shall be partially abated as hereinabove provided) and Lessor shall repair and restore such damage with reasonable diligence, or (ii) to terminate this Lease, in which event this Lease shall terminate as of the date of such fire or other casualty. (c) Waiver. Lessee waives California Civil Code Sections 1932(2) and ------ 1933(4) providing for termination of hiring upon destruction of the thing hired. (d) Costs of Repair. If the Premises are to be repaired under this --------------- Section, Lessor shall repair at its cost any injury or damage to the Building itself and the tenant improvements in the Premises paid for by Lessor hereunder. Lessee shall repair and pay the cost of repairing Lessee's alterations, Lessee's improvements, Lessee's trade fixtures, Lessee's personal property and any other tenant improvements in the Premises and shall be responsible for carrying such casualty insurance as it deems appropriate with respect to such other tenant improvements. 8 11. Lessor's Right to Terminate. If an Event of Default shall occur, --------------------------- Lessor at any time thereafter may give a written termination notice to Lessee, and on the date specified in such notice (which shall be not less than three days after the giving of such notice) Lessee's right to possession shall terminate, unless on or before such date all delinquent rent and all other sums payable by Lessee under this Lease and all costs and expenses incurred by or on behalf of Lessor hereunder shall have been paid by Lessee and all other breaches of this Lease by Lessee at the time existing shall have been fully remedied to the satisfaction of Lessor. Lessor may remove all persons and property located therein and store such property in a public warehouse for the account and risk and at the expense of Lessee. Lessor may do all things Lessor deems necessary in order to relet the Premises, including, without limitation any alterations, repair and/or restoration of the Premises. Upon such termination, Lessor may recover from Lessee: (a) the worth at the time of award of the unpaid rental which had been earned at the time of termination; (b) the worth at the time of award of the amount by which the unpaid rental which would have been earned after termination until the time of award exceeds the amount of such rental loss that Lessee proves could have been reasonably avoided; (c) the worth at the time of award of the 13 amount by which the unpaid rental for the balance of the term of this Lease after the time of award exceeds the amount of such rental loss that Lessee proves could be reasonably avoided; and (d) any other amount necessary to compensate Lessor for all the detriment proximately caused by Lessee's failure to perform its obligations under this Lease or which in the ordinary course of things would be likely to result therefrom. The "worth at the time of award" of the amounts referred to in clauses (a) and (b) above is computed by allowing interest at the highest rate legally permitted under applicable law. The "worth at the time of award" of the amount referred to in clause (c) above is computed by discounting such amount at the discount rate of the Federal Reserve Bank of San Francisco at the time of award plus 1% (one percent). Notwithstanding any other provisions hereof, any efforts by Lessor to mitigate damages caused by Lessee's breach of this Lease shall not constitute a waiver of Lessor's right to recover damages hereunder and shall not affect the right of Lessor to indemnification pursuant to the provisions of Section 12 hereof. 19.
